A good target date for planting corn in this area is the last week in March. Most people didn't get it done then due to cool weather and rain. They try to plant 2-3 weeks earlier closer to the coast which is 3-400 feet lower in elevation. I know that dosen't sound like much for some of you in the high plains or near mountains but it makes a big difference here.
